The Light Detection and Ranging (LIDAR) market refers to the entire ecosystem surrounding the development, manufacturing, sale, and application of LIDAR systems. This includes the hardware components (laser scanners, receivers, positioning systems, and data acquisition units), software for data processing and analysis (point cloud processing, 3D modeling, and GIS integration), and the associated services (data acquisition, processing, and consulting). Key terms associated with the market include: Airborne LIDAR (mounted on aircraft for large-scale mapping), Terrestrial LIDAR (ground-based for detailed local surveys), Point Cloud (the raw data output of a LIDAR scan representing 3D points), Geospatial Data (geographic information extracted from LIDAR data), 3D Modeling (creation of 3D representations of the environment from LIDAR data), and GIS Integration (combining LIDAR data with other geographic information systems). Understanding these components and terms is crucial for a comprehensive understanding of the LIDAR markets functionalities and applications. Airborne LIDAR: This segment involves using LIDAR sensors mounted on aircraft to collect data over large areas. Its applications include large-scale mapping, terrain modeling, and environmental monitoring. The high cost of operation and the need for specialized expertise are factors influencing its market segment.
Terrestrial LIDAR: This utilizes ground-based LIDAR systems for detailed local surveys. Its applications are diverse, ranging from building modeling to accident investigation. The portability and ease of use contribute to its market share growth.
Others: This encompasses various other types of LIDAR, including mobile LIDAR (mounted on vehicles) and bathymetric LIDAR (used for underwater mapping). These segments demonstrate promising growth due to their unique applications.
Civil Engineering: LIDAR is crucial for surveying, mapping, and monitoring construction projects, enabling efficient planning and quality control. The increasing demand for infrastructure development drives this applications growth.
Forestry & Agriculture: LIDAR allows for precise measurement of tree height, biomass, and forest structure, improving resource management and precision farming techniques. The growing focus on sustainable forestry and agricultural practices fuels demand in this segment.

High initial costs of LIDAR systems can be a barrier to entry for smaller companies or individuals. The complexity of data processing and analysis also presents challenges. Weather conditions can affect data acquisition, and the regulatory landscape can pose limitations in certain regions.

Miniaturization of LIDAR sensors, the development of solid-state LIDAR technology, and increasing integration with AI and machine learning are significant trends. The growing use of cloud-based data processing platforms and the development of innovative applications in diverse sectors shape the markets future.
